Microsoft has announced that it will align the pricing of its Microsoft Cloud products globally. This means that customers will have consistent pricing reflecting the exchange rate of the local currency to the US dollar.
In April 2023, Microsoft increased UK prices by 9%. In the future, Microsoft will assess pricing in February and September each year, reviewing currency fluctuations relative to the US dollar.
